We proceed with insights into your well-known chapter that we are saying 3 times per day, Ashrei Yoshvei Betecha. The very first Section of Ashrei, אַ֭שְׁרֵי יוֹשְׁבֵ֣י בֵיתֶ֑ךָ ע֝֗וֹד יְֽהַלְל֥וּךָ סֶּֽלָה׃ is located in Tehilim chapter 84,5. The Chida, his commentary Yosef Tehilot, estimates with the Rama M’Pano, who asks the next query: The appropriate Hebrew for this verse אַ֭שְׁרֵי יוֹשְׁבֵ֣י בֵיתֶ֑ךָ Ashrei Yoshvei Betecha, which implies, “ Lucky are those who sit in Your own home,” ought to be אשרי יושבי ב ביתך Ashrei Yoshvei B’ Betecha Lucky are those who sit in the house. Exactly what does “ Privileged are the ones that sit your home ,” signify? He points out that it really signifies is, “Fortunate will be the people today, who, they on their own, turn out to be your house..the chair, the dwelling place of God Himself.” So we study it as Ashrei Yoshvei Betecha, People who sit and turn into Your own home. They're Your hous e. They're God's property. That's the task of every Jew, as we say, “Zeh Eli V’Anvehu/That is God, and I'll create a dwelling place for Him.” The dwelling spot for Him isn’t just an exterior developing similar to the Wager Hamikdash or maybe the Mishkan, but somewhat the individual himself . This idea demonstrates up from the Alshech, daily bitachon who clarifies, the pasuk the place Hashem states V’Asu Li Mikdash/Make for Me a Mikdash, and I’ll dwell in them . It doesn't say dwell in it ( meaning the Mishkan). “ I’ll dwell in them , indicates the Jewish folks. Currently, we do not have a Mishkan or Mikdash. But We have now our prayer. And after we pray, God dwells in us . We speak with God once we pray, for the reason that He’s there. Once we pray, He arrives down, to your extent that there is a Halacha that one isn't allowed to stroll in front of a person even though They are praying. The easy cause is for the reason that it will distract them. Though the further motive is simply because once they're praying, the Place around them turns into holy, like a Bet Mikdash, so that you can't enter that holy zone which is surrounding someone every time they're praying. Which describes, likely again to we discussed yesterday, how the pious Adult males of aged, would contemplate for an hour or so in advance of they prayed. As we stated, the resource was Ashrei Yoshvei Betecha/ Fortunate are those that (basically) sit and hold out. But now We've a further explanation: Fortunate are people who come to be God's household . How can we develop into God's property? What brings the Shechina down? It comes down only as a result of believed and contemplation. And the Shulchan Aruch provides down that these pious Gentlemen of old would arrive at such higher amounts of connection that it absolutely was Nearly just like a prophecy.
